Pu'er Sun River National Forest Park

Macaques Paradise

    Macaca mulatta, also known as macaques and yellow monkey, mainly inhabit subtropical forests, widely distributed in Pu'er Sun River National Park. The macaca mulatta is relatively small with bony cheeks. Most macaques have greyish yellow or greyish brown fur, and move slowly. They are lively and active and can swim. They like imitating human actions. Their food includes leaves, twigs and vegetables, as well as birds, birds' eggs, worms, ants and various insects. The vast subtropical forests in the scenic area provide a good living environment for macaques, and become a paradise for them.
